Responding to this topic that we figured out the issue and a solution! Turns out WebGL wasn't enabled.

I'll be updating the game to include this fix :)

Turns out I can't include this fix with the game, as it actually breaks stuff for those that don't have the bug. If you experience missing patterns, or patterns overlaying on top of clothes incorrectly (like a big square), then you should try and turn on hardware acceleration in your browser (like Chrome). You can find instructions here: https://www.lifewire.com/hardware-acceleration-in-chrome-4125122

Restart your computer, then try and run the game again. If that still doesn't work, you can contact me for the fix, you can join the Discord here and I'll hand out further instructions.
